Where each one falls short
Documented limitations, not opinions. Every one is a constraint you would hit in normal use.
Aider
- Requires comfort working in a terminal rather than a graphical IDE
- Has no hosted or managed version, so users must supply and pay for their own LLM API access separately
- Depends heavily on the chosen underlying model's quality, so results vary by which LLM is configured
- Lacks a built-in autonomous multi-step task runner comparable to agent-style products
Coder
- Premium plan pricing is not published and requires contacting sales.
- Requires self-hosting and managing the underlying infrastructure, unlike fully managed cloud IDEs.
- High availability, audit logging, and RBAC are gated behind the paid Premium tier, so the free Community edition lacks enterprise controls.

Answered from the vendors’ own pages
Aider: Is Aider free to use?
Aider itself is free and open source, released under the Apache 2.0 license. Users must separately supply and pay for API access to the LLM they choose to use with it.
SourceCoder: Is there a free plan, and what are its limits?
Yes, the Community edition is free and includes unlimited workspaces, templates, and organization members with OpenID Connect SSO, aimed at hobbyists and small teams.
SourceAider: Which LLMs can I use with Aider?
Aider connects to OpenAI, Anthropic, Gemini, GROQ, DeepSeek, Ollama, Azure, Cohere, xAI, GitHub Copilot, Vertex AI, Amazon Bedrock, OpenRouter and most other LLM providers via API keys.
SourceCoder: What does Premium add over Community?
Premium adds ticket-based SLA support, multi-organization access controls, resource quotas, audit logging, AI governance, workspace proxies, high availability, and custom branding.
SourceAider: Can I use Aider for free without paying for an LLM API?
Yes, Aider can be used at no cost through OpenRouter's free model access (subject to daily usage limits) or Google's Gemini 2.5 Pro Exp, which the docs note performs well without a paid API key.
SourceCoder: How is Coder priced?
Community is free; Premium is priced per user annually, with the exact rate available by contacting Coder.
SourceAider: How does Aider handle version control?
Aider automatically stages and commits each change it makes to a connected git repository, generating a descriptive commit message for every edit so changes stay reviewable and reversible.
